Recalled Drugs

When a medicine is recalled it means the FDA has concluded that there is a serious health or safety concern with the medication. This could be due to an ineffective drug, manufacturing error or contamination from raw materials.

If the FDA finds a safety issue in a medication, it will issue a recall notice to all pharmacies that have the recalled drug in their inventory. They will also issue a warning to the public and follow up on the situation to make sure that it is resolved in a safe way.

Although most recalls are minor prescription drugs attorney certain recalls can be quite grave. Each drug is classified by the FDA in accordance with the risk it could pose. The FDA assigns a class to each drug in accordance with its level of danger. It can be I which means that the drug may cause death or serious illnesses or serious illnesses; II, which means that the drug may have short-term, or medically reversible health issue; or (3) which means that the drug is not likely or unlikely to cause harm however, it does not comply with FDA rules regarding labeling and manufacturing.

If a prescribed drug is removed from the health plan's list of formularies or formulary, it might not be covered. Typically, this happens when the medication is no longer safe or effective for patients, or when there are alternatives on the list that are cheaper or cost-effective. If your medication is denied or taken off your insurance plan, you may file an appeal. You can appeal to the appeals procedure or write an email to your doctor explaining why the medication is required and citing any relevant documents. You could file an appeal with your state's insurance regulator when your plan refuses to accept your appeal.
